How to Enable Siri on Your HomePod: A Step-by-Step Guide

Learn how to easily set up Siri on your HomePod and start using voice commands.

96 views

Make sure your HomePod and iPhone/iPad are on the same Wi-Fi network. Enable 'Hey Siri' in your HomePod settings by opening the Home app, selecting your HomePod, and enabling the “Listen for ‘Hey Siri’” option. Ask Siri to perform tasks such as playing music, setting reminders, or checking the weather and it should respond directly from your HomePod.

FAQs & Answers

  1. What devices do I need to set up Siri on HomePod? You need an iPhone or iPad to set up Siri on your HomePod.
  2. What tasks can I ask Siri to perform on HomePod? You can ask Siri to play music, set reminders, check the weather, and more.
  3. How do I troubleshoot Siri not responding on my HomePod? Ensure both devices are on the same Wi-Fi network and check that 'Hey Siri' is enabled in the HomePod settings.
  4. Can I change Siri's voice on HomePod? Yes, you can change Siri's voice and language settings within the Home app.
